Table 12.2: Polarity scale for identifying transmembrane helices

Amino acid residue

Transfer free energy in kJ mol−1 (kcal mol−1)

Phe

15.5 (3.7)

Met

14.3 (3.4)

Ile  

13.0 (3.1)

Leu

11.8 (2.8)

Val

10.9 (2.6)

Cys

  8.4 (2.0)

Trp

  8.0 (1.9)

Ala

  6.7 (1.6)

Thr

  5.0 (1.2)

Gly

  4.2 (1.0)

Ser

  2.5 (0.6)

Pro

  −0.8 (−0.2)

Tyr

  −2.9 (−0.7)

His

  −12.6 (−3.0)

Gln

  −17.2 (−4.1)

Asn

  −20.2 (−4.8)

Glu

  −34.4 (−8.2)

Lys

  −37.0 (−8.8)

Asp

  −38.6 (−9.2)

Arg

  −51.7 (−12.3)

Source: Data from D. M. Engelman, T. A. Steitz, and A. Goldman. Annu. Rev. Biophys. Biophys. Chem. 15(1986):321–353.

Note: The free energies are for the transfer of an amino acid residue in an α helix from the membrane interior (assumed to have a dielectric constant of 2) to water.
